What does Elspeth mean?

Unwonted Elspeth is originated from Hebrew, Elspeth means "God of Plenty, Form of Elizabeth, Consecrated to God or My God is Abundance", chiefly used in English, Danish, Finnish, Scottish and Swedish is given to baby girls.

Elspeth is short version of Elizabeth. Outlandish Elizabeth is originated from Hebrew, Elizabeth means "God of Plenty, God is Perfection God is My Oath and My God is Bountiful". Elspeth is Finnish cognate of Elsbeth.

How do I pronounce Elspeth?

The proper pronunciation of two syllabled Elspeth is e-lspe-th. The name can also be pronounced as el(s)-peth.

How popular is the name Elspeth?

Elspeth is a familiar baby name in England and Wales, it has been in use since 1996 and was able to reach the top 600 names. In 1997, it achieved its highest ever ranking of 571 on girl names chart when 67 babies were named Elspeth.

There are over 1028 babies that have been given the name Elspeth in England and Wales. Elspeth is a unique baby name in United States, it has been in use since 1914 and was able to reach the top 3000 names.

In 1984, it ranked 2421st when 39 girls were named Elspeth. Over 796 people have been named Elspeth in United States.

Elspeth is a common name in England and Scotland while somewhat familiar name in Australia, South Africa, Canada, New Zealand and Wales.

At least, 8000 people around the globe have been given the name as per our research.

Famous people named Elspeth

  • Elspeth Buchan, founder of a Scottish religious sect known as the Buchanites
  • Elspeth Campbell, wife of the former Liberal Democrat leader Sir Menzies Campbell
  • Elspeth Probyn, Australian academic
  • Elspeth Kennedy, British academic and a prominent medievalist
  • Elspeth Cameron, Canadian writer best
  • Elspeth Howe, Baroness Howe of Idlicote, British cross-bench life peer
  • Elspeth Attwooll, retired Scottish Liberal Democrat politician
  • Elspeth Huxley, author, journalist, broadcaster, magistrate
  • Elspeth Ballantyne, former Australian actress
  • Elspeth Henderson, is former World Board Chairman of the World Association of Girl Guides and Girl Scouts and an educational consultant
  • Elspeth March, English actress
